Skip to content

Investment Analysis Application - this interactive tool helps users evaluate investment opportunities across various industries, calculate an investability index, and allocate funds based on selected companies.

Notifications You must be signed in to change notification settings

mkhekare/midas_invest_iitd

Repository files navigation

Investment Analysis Application

Welcome to the Investment Analysis Application! This interactive tool helps users evaluate investment opportunities across various industries, calculate an investability index, and allocate funds based on selected companies.

Features

  • Currency & Fund Selection: Choose your investment currency and fund amount.
  • Investability Index Calculator: Assess industries based on multiple parameters.
  • Investment Allocation: Determine how to allocate your funds among selected companies.
  • Industry Insights: Get detailed insights into various industries and their growth potential.

Technologies Used

  • Streamlit: For creating the web application.
  • Pandas: For data manipulation and management.
  • NumPy: For numerical calculations.

Installation

To run this application, you need to have Python installed along with the following packages:

pip install streamlit pandas numpy matplotlib

Running the Application

  1. Clone this repository:

    git clone <repository_url>
    cd <repository_directory>
  2. Run the Streamlit application:

    streamlit run app.py
  3. Open your web browser and navigate to http://localhost:8501.

Usage

1. Investment Settings

  • Currency Selection: Choose between INR and USD.
  • Fund Selection: Select a predefined fund amount or enter a custom value.

2. Investability Index Calculator

  • Select an industry from the dropdown.
  • Adjust sliders to evaluate various parameters like market growth, profitability, and management quality.
  • Enter a company name to add it for investment consideration.

3. Investment Allocation

  • View selected companies and their investability scores.
  • The application automatically calculates and displays the recommended investment distribution based on the total fund and selected companies.

4. Industry Insights

  • Get detailed insights into the selected industries, including CAGR, market growth potential, profitability, and notable startups and giants.

Industry Insights Overview

The application covers various industries, including:

  • Fintech
  • Pharma
  • EV & Automobiles
  • EdTech
  • Renewable Energy
  • AgriTech
  • SpaceTech
  • HealthTech
  • Cybersecurity
  • Gaming
  • D2C Brands
  • Cloud Computing
  • Logistics
  • WaterTech
  • FoodTech

Each industry includes information on CAGR, market growth potential, profitability, and examples of startups and giants.

Contributing

If you wish to contribute to this project, feel free to submit a pull request or open an issue.

License

This project is licensed under the MIT License.

Acknowledgements

Thank you for participating in the IIT Delhi case competition. We hope this application helps you make informed investment decisions.


Elevate your investment strategy with our comprehensive analysis tool!
© 2025 Investment Analysis Application. All rights reserved.

About

Investment Analysis Application - this interactive tool helps users evaluate investment opportunities across various industries, calculate an investability index, and allocate funds based on selected companies.

Topics

Resources

Stars

Watchers

Forks

Releases

No releases published

Packages

No packages published